Output ecc51096c9938f8df8061e0e4a1bce71745daba0298cf6241cd895073dadd9b3:0

value
29343000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a78d345c9ff682406ee3a66aa618b0a5308b6875 OP_EQUAL
address
MPB6EXeTJUF4jKVEguwprvb4HPqF2hbow7
transaction
ecc51096c9938f8df8061e0e4a1bce71745daba0298cf6241cd895073dadd9b3
spent
true